__author__ = "n3rdkeller.de"
__license__ = "GPL"
__version__ = "0.9"
__email__ = "github@n3rdkeller.de"
__status__ = "Development"
# imports
import ui
from sudoku import Sudoku # importing class
from sudoku import EMPTY_SUDOKU
from sudoku import ERROR
from sudoku import COLORS
# -----
# functions
# -----
def main():
ui.mainmenu()
s = Sudoku()
print(s.get_str())
while True:
command = ui.input_command()
if command[0] == 0:
# ADD
args = ui.parse_add(command[1])
if s.check_number(args[0], args[1], args[2]) == []:
s.add_number(args[0], args[1], args[2])
else:
print("The number you tried to add does not fit the rules.")
print("Please try again.")
continue
elif command[0] == 1:
# DEL
args = ui.parse_del(command[1])
s.del_number(args[0], args[1])
elif command[0] == 2:
# SAVE
if not s.save(command[1]):
continue
elif command[0] == 3:
# LOAD
if not s.load(command[1]):
continue
elif command[0] == 4:
# CHK
if s.check():
print(COLORS["green"] + "Your Sudoku seems right.\n" + \
COLORS["clear"])
else:
print(COLORS["red"] + COLORS["bell"] + \
"Your Sudoku is wrong.\n" + COLORS["clear"])
continue
elif command[0] == 5:
# HELP
ui.parse_help(command[1])
continue
elif command[0] == 6:
# QUIT
print("Quitting game...")
exit()
elif command[0] == 7:
# NEW
s.set_numbers(EMPTY_SUDOKU)
elif command[0] == ERROR:
# ERROR
print("Unknown command. Please try again.")
continue
ui.clear_screen()
print(s.get_str())
if __name__ == '__main__':
main()
